ON THE AXISYMMETRIC DYNAMIC CHARACTERISTICS OF CYLINDRICAL LIQUID STORAGE TANKS

Abstract: An analytical method for the computation of the axisymmetric dynamic characteristics of ground-supported,filled,upright circular cylindrical storage tanks is presented.The liquid is assumed to be non-viscous and compressible.The effects of liquid compressibility and dimensions of tanks on the natural frequencies of the axisymmetric vibrations of tank-liquid system are discussed.An approximate equation for calculating the fundamental natural frequency is derived by an application of Galerkin's method.The natural frequencies and mode shapes calculated by the analytical method showed excellent agreement with those obtained by Haroun and Tayel with the finite element method for tanks filled with incompressible liquid.A number of numerical examples also indicate a good agreement between the analytical and the approximate solutions.
